I am project engineer of one of EPC company.
During the project I raise one technical query to COMPANY(Owner) regarding optimization of air cooled heat exchanger size but they simply rejected.
So I want share this situation and hear the opinion from you.
Below is my understanding.
----------------
1) Thermal design for air coolers shall be done in accordance with licensor's process data, project
standards and specifications under EPC Contractor's responsibility.
2) Pipe rack width and limited plot area should be considered in thermal design through optimized air side
design as well as tube side.
3) Construction data from thermal design by licensor during FEED stage is deemed to be preliminary for estimation purposes,
thus all construction data shall be finalized by EPC contractor during detail engineering phase.
4) Construction data of tube side will be variable according to air side design in air coolers and also it will be
different from vendor to vendor.
5) Therefore, tube side design including surface area may be adjusted by contractor in condition of keeping
all process parameters such as heat duty, flow rate, in/out temp, etc. and all requirements on specifications.
PROPOSED SOLUTION:
Air coolers will be specified with duty and other operating parameters (Flow rates, Temperature and design
requirements) as per licensor data sheet. Detail design and area requirement for all air coolers will be
optimized as per vendor design according to Project Specification.
----------------
So during the detail engineering we discussed many vendor's, as a result they submitted quotation with reduced surface area air cooled heat exchanger.
I though if I can maintain the performance for example duty and other operating parameters (Flow rates, Temperature and design
requirements), reduced size is not issue. But Company deemed to it as downgrade refer to below clause.
"equipment size/capacity/duty or material shall, regardless of any statement implying or indicating the contrary, be considered as
the minimum requirements for developing the detailed engineering design, performance and fabrication."
Actually reduced size of air cooled heat exchangers are our proposal basis.
So if we increase size, it will occur big effect not only the size of air cooler but also plot size, pipe rack too.
I want hear your opinion.
What is the general practice and best practice, is there any chance to keep my opinion?
